Miami area drivers continued to get a break at the pump, with prices reported as low as $2.31 per gallon of regular in the County.
Average gasoline prices in Miami fell 5.4 cents per gallon last week, now averaging $3.13 per gallon as of Sunday, according to a survey of 1,690 gas stations by the website and gas price tracking app GasBuddy.
The new average is 15.0 cents per gallon higher than a month ago and 16.5 cents per gallon lower than a year ago.
“Gasoline inventories saw another large rise, putting some downward pressure on gas prices, and leaving an opportunity for the national average to potentially briefly fall below $3 per gallon,” said Patrick De Haan, head of petroleum analysis at GasBuddy.
According to GasBuddy, the cheapest station in Miami was priced at $2.31 per gallon Sunday, with the most expensive was $4.99 per gallon.
Price on Key Biscayne remained unchanged for the week at $4.49 per gallon in both island’s gas stations.
